Output 8b587dcbe3b9679fabbcb5217629278388f83de9010de30d42cc22262d0a109a:1

value
26087384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c48b92b6cb9df6f20665d2ae4a784c7a35ae7e1b OP_EQUAL
address
3KcFZrMAFBZU3DDgfya76hBCcXW1d9wES5
transaction
8b587dcbe3b9679fabbcb5217629278388f83de9010de30d42cc22262d0a109a
spent
true